Rockstar Games, located under the roof of Take-Two, announced the coming to Switch and PS4 on 17 August of Red Dead Redemption on Monday. At the same time on October 13, these versions announced that they are physically released. Announcement versions will output from 50 dollars and include Undead Nightmare Dlc.
After this situation, IGN asked Zelnick to be given this price. Especially through backward compatibility on the Xbox side, the game is available from 29,99 dollars (with Undead Nightmare), this price is high for many players.
“We believe that this pricing is commercially accurate. So we have responded to this price. In addition to Zelnick, the “Undead Nightmare package was a great and independent game on its own. That’s why consumers used these price gayet ideal” phrases.
